    Demographics — Sacramento, KY

    As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Sacramento, KY has a population of 1,620, which has increased by 6.0% over the past 5 years. Sacramento, KY is a moderately popular place for families, as children make up 21.3% of the population. The area has a poorly educated workforce, with 11.2%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are few residents working remotely, with 1.2% reporting working from home.

    As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Sacramento, KY is a predominantly white area, with 93.7%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 4.2%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Sacramento, KY is hispanic, making up 1.1%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 1.2% of the population in Sacramento, KY, and this percentage has increased by 1100.0%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.
